$C6A6/50854: Search for end of name in command Jump from $C502, $C66F: C6A6: A9 00 LDA #$00 C6A8: 8D 4B 02 STA $024B C6AB: 8A TXA C6AC: 48 PHA Jump from $C6C6: C6AD: BD 00 02 LDA $0200,X ; get characters out of buffer C6B0: C9 2C CMP #$2C ; ',' C6B2: F0 14 BEQ $C6C8 C6B4: C9 3D CMP #$3D ; '=' C6B6: F0 10 BEQ $C6C8 C6B8: EE 4B 02 INC $024B ; increment length of name C6BB: E8 INX C6BC: A9 0F LDA #$0F ; 15 C6BE: CD 4B 02 CMP $024B C6C1: 90 05 BCC $C6C8 ; greater? C6C3: EC 74 02 CPX $0274 ; end of input line? C6C6: 90 E5 BCC $C6AD Jump from $C6B2, $C6B6, $C6C1: C6C8: 8E 76 02 STX $0276 C6CB: 68 PLA C6CC: AA TAX ; pointer to end of name C6CD: 60 RTS Previous Page / Next Page |